What is the difference between Data Integrity Engineer vs Data Quality Analyst?

AspectData Integrity EngineerData Quality Analyst
Primary FocusEnsuring accuracy, consistency, and security of data across systemsAssessing and improving data quality, completeness, and usability
Skills & CertificationsDatabase management, SQL, data governance, certifications like CDMPData analysis, data profiling, quality frameworks, certifications like CDMP
Work EnvironmentIT teams, data engineering, database administrationBusiness analysis, data analysis teams, quality assurance
Industry UsageTech, finance, healthcare, where data security is criticalRetail, marketing, finance, focusing on data usability

While both roles focus on data, Data Integrity Engineers primarily ensure data security and consistency across systems, whereas Data Quality Analysts focus on assessing and improving data quality for business insights. Both roles often collaborate but serve distinct functions within data management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data integrity eng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Integrity Engineer, you need strong analytical skills, a background in computer science or information systems, and experience with data management principles. Familiarity with database platforms (such as SQL), data validation tools, and knowledge of regulatory compliance standards are typ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ving ability, and effective communication help ensure data accuracy and facilitate collaboration across teams. These skills are critical for maintaining reliable, secure, and compliant data systems that support informed business decisions.

What is a data integrity engineer?

Data Integrity Engineers are professionals responsible for ensuring the accuracy, consistency, and reliability of data within an organization’s systems. They design and implement processes to prevent data corruption, loss, or unauthorized modification. These engineers work closely with database administrators, data analysts, and IT teams to monitor data flows, validate data quality, and enforce data governance policies. Their role is crucial in industries where high-quality data is essential for decision-making, compliance, and operational efficiency.

What are some common challenges data integrity engineers face when ensuring data quality across large, complex systems?

Data Integrity Engineers often encounter challenges such as managing data consistency across multiple databases, identifying and resolving discrepancies caused by data migrations, and ensuring compliance with regulatory standards. Additionally, they must frequently collaborate with software developers and database administrators to implement automated validation processes and address data anomalies promptly. Staying updated with evolving best practices and tools is crucial, as data environments and requirements can change rapidly in large organizations.

What You'll Work On

  • The Process Engineering Supervisor is responsible for leading and developing a team of process engineers and technicians to support daily manufacturing operations.
  • This includes setting priorities, monitoring performance, and ensuring alignment with production goals and quality standards.
  • The role emphasizes coaching, mentorship, and continuous skill development.
  • This position oversees the design, control, and improvement of manufacturing processes used in diagnostic product production.
  • The supervisor ensures processes are robust, repeatable, and capable of meeting product specifications and regulatory requirements.
  • Close collaboration with Quality and Operations is essential to maintain compliance and efficiency.
  • The supervisor drives process validation and equipment qualification activities, including IQ/OQ/PQ protocols.
  • This role ensures that all validation documentation is completed accurately and meets FDA and ISO requirements.
  • Continuous monitoring of validated processes is required to sustain state of control. Troubleshooting manufacturing issues, leading root cause investigations, and implementing corrective and preventive actions (CAPA).
  • The supervisor applies structured problem-solving methodologies to resolve yield, quality, and equipment-related challenges. Timely resolution of issues is critical to minimize production disruptions.
  • Continuous improvement is a core responsibility, with a focus on Lean manufacturing and Six Sigma principles. The supervisor identifies opportunities to improve efficiency, reduce waste, and enhance product quality. They lead and track improvement initiatives to deliver measurable business impact.
  • The role requires collaboration with cross-functional teams, including Production, Quality, Supplier Quality, and Supply Chain.
  • The supervisor ensures technical alignment and effective communication across departments. They also provide technical expertise during audits and inspections as required.
  • The supervisor is responsible for maintaining accurate documentation, including standard operating procedures (SOPs), work instructions, and engineering records. They ensure compliance with document control systems and data integrity requirements
